If the # of cable turns per mile is not known, follow this procedure: Obtain a ratio tester and correct drive tang for
your transmission. With a steel tape measure, mark off 1/10th mile (528 ft.) in as straight of a line as possible.
Mark start and stop lines with chalk or paint. Position the vehicle so that one of the wheels aligns with the start
mark. Disconnect the speedometer cable at the transmission and install the ratio tester in its place. Secure the
cables and reset the ratio tester. Drive the vehicle to the stop point positioning the selected wheel on the stop mark.
The reading displayed on the ratio tester is the number of cable turns per mile if using an Engler "SAC-10". If
using an SS White ratio tester (P/N 312-12175Y), multiply the reading by 10 to obtain the cable turns per mile.

INSTALLATION:
Mount the speedo in the dash panel and connect the wires as described below:

RED – Connect to ignition switched power source.

BLACK – Connect to ground.

WHITE – Connect to sensor wire. (+)

GREEN – Connect to other sensor wire (-) Ground.

VIOLET – 2 speed axle (no connection if not used)

(Connection to positive gives correct MPH reading with 0.733 axle ratio change.

A 0.680 ratio available on special factory orders.)

INSTALLATION HINTS:
1.) When power is applied, the needle should go to mid scale then to the zero position. If it does not, there may be

a bad connection in the “Hot” (red wire) or ground wire circuit. Check power to the meter by measuring with a
voltmeter at the plug (meter leads on the pins that attach to the red and black wires). If there is power at the
plug, the problem is in the gauge.


2.) Low voltage can cause inaccurate reading. If inaccuracy is suspected, measure voltage with vehicle operating

and meter connected. This can be done by connecting a voltmeter to power source (i.e. fuse block, etc.) and/or
piercing the red and black wire insulation with the meter leads.

3.)

If speedo reads zero, then “jumps” to normal reading after a certain speed, adjust the sensor in closer to gear.
(generators cannot be adjusted)
